Drinking Water Purification Can Be Important

Expert AuthorDrinking water helps sustain life in every living being, whether plant or animal. Drinking water that is contaminated, however, can bring death rather than life. Most municipal water supplies in developed countries offer relatively clean water. You may trust that supply, or you may want a drinking water purification system. It depends on the level of purity you desire.

Drinking water purification is a process by which nearly 100 percent of all microorganisms and contaminants are removed from drinking water. It is more efficient than filtration of drinking water.

Drinking Water Purification Systems

There are many types and many brands of drinking water purification systems. Some purify all water entering the home, while others purify only that being drawn for immediate use as drinking water. Drinking Water Purification in Emergencies

In emergency situations such as a flood or earthquake, drinking water may become contaminated when sewage systems are damaged. Breaks in water lines underground can also cause drinking water to be contaminated. You can do your own drinking water purification at home. Strain your water through a coffee filter or cheesecloth first to remove dirt and other particles. Then, use one of the methods listed below.

* Boil Water: Fill a large pan or kettle with the strained water. Bring it to a rolling boil, and keep it boiling rapidly for 3 minutes. Pour the boiled water into a disinfected drinking water bottle. If possible, store your purified drinking water in a refrigerator or ice chest. This is not a fail-safe method of drinking water purification, since many contaminants can be removed only with proper drinking water filtration.

* Chlorine: Use 1-gallon size drinking water containers. Fill each container with the strained water. Add 1/8 teaspoon, or 16 drops, of pure, unscented, household chlorine bleach to each container. Let the water stand at least 30 minutes before drinking it. Check the water after 30 minutes. If it is still cloudy, add an additional 1/8 teaspoon or 16 drops of chlorine bleach to the 1-gallon container. Let the water stand another 30 minutes. Check the water again. If it is still cloudy, do not drink it. It is not safe drinking water.

CAUTION: Never use more chlorine bleach than recommended! Chlorine bleach can be poisonous if more is used!

Drinking Water Purification for Travelers

Backpackers and other travelers frequently have occasion to purify drinking water. Drinking from streams or lakes is unsafe in almost every country. Some claim that 90 percent of the world’s water is now contaminated to some degree. Travelers must purify drinking water if they have none with them. Several simple drinking water purification methods are available at outdoor supply and emergency retailers. Iodine tablets may be added to the water. Small drinking water purification containers are also available and easily carried. You may want to use both methods in combination for the safest drinking water.
